The double Gameweek delivers. Tottenham’s four goal haul at the Reebok sees Harry Redknapp’s men share the Fantasy spoils, while Papiss Cisse adds two “worldies” to his incredible goal tally at Newcastle to silence Stamford Bridge.

Here’s our pick of the key stats from tonight’s and Tuesday’s matches, with the usual stab at where the Fantasy Premier League (FPL) bonus points will be heading…
